The Australian Algae Name Index (AANI) is a tool for the botanical community that deals with algae names and their usage in the scientific literature, whether as a current name or synonym. AANI does not recommend any particular taxonomy or nomenclature. For a listing of currently accepted scientific names for the Australian Algae, please use the Australian Algae List (AAL) link above.

Type locality: "... , recolte a Noumea (Nouvelle-Caledoniae) en avril 1869 par Balansa, et distribute sous le no. 902.". -
Type specimen: [Type category unknown]: Herbier Cryptogamie, Paris: [Accession No. unknown]

Comment: Sauvageau does not use his usual structure for the typification of names for S. novae-caledoniae. The type statement forms part of the preamble to the species. The pagination in the reprint of Sauvageau's papers on Sphacelaria is 141-144. -
AMANI dist.: South Australia (Flindersian). World: New Caledonia.
